What are the differences between Wild rice raw and Eggplant?

  • The amount of Phosphorus, Zinc, Copper, Manganese, Magnesium,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B6, Iron, Folate, and Vitamin B2 in Wild rice raw is higher than in Eggplant.
  • Wild rice raw's daily need coverage for Phosphorus is 58% more.
  • Eggplant contains 37 times less Zinc than Wild rice raw. Wild rice raw contains 5.96mg of Zinc, while Eggplant contains 0.16mg.

We used Wild rice, raw and Eggplant, raw types in this article.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Wild rice raw Eggplant Opinion
Net carbs 68.7g 2.88g Wild rice raw
Protein 14.73g 0.98g Wild rice raw
Fats 1.08g 0.18g Wild rice raw
Carbs 74.9g 5.88g Wild rice raw
Calories 357kcal 25kcal Wild rice raw
Fructose 1.54g Eggplant
Sugar 2.5g 3.53g Wild rice raw
Fiber 6.2g 3g Wild rice raw
Calcium 21mg 9mg Wild rice raw
Iron 1.96mg 0.23mg Wild rice raw
Magnesium 177mg 14mg Wild rice raw
Phosphorus 433mg 24mg Wild rice raw
Potassium 427mg 229mg Wild rice raw
Sodium 7mg 2mg Eggplant
Zinc 5.96mg 0.16mg Wild rice raw
Copper 0.524mg 0.081mg Wild rice raw
Manganese 1.329mg 0.232mg Wild rice raw
Selenium 2.8µg 0.3µg Wild rice raw
Vitamin A 19IU 23IU Eggplant
Vitamin A RAE 1µg 1µg
Vitamin E 0.82mg 0.3mg Wild rice raw
Vitamin C 0mg 2.2mg Eggplant
Vitamin B1 0.115mg 0.039mg Wild rice raw
Vitamin B2 0.262mg 0.037mg Wild rice raw
Vitamin B3 6.733mg 0.649mg Wild rice raw
Vitamin B5 1.074mg 0.281mg Wild rice raw
Vitamin B6 0.391mg 0.084mg Wild rice raw
Folate 95µg 22µg Wild rice raw
Vitamin K 1.9µg 3.5µg Eggplant
Tryptophan 0.179mg 0.009mg Wild rice raw
Threonine 0.469mg 0.037mg Wild rice raw
Isoleucine 0.618mg 0.045mg Wild rice raw
Leucine 1.018mg 0.064mg Wild rice raw
Lysine 0.629mg 0.047mg Wild rice raw
Methionine 0.438mg 0.011mg Wild rice raw
Phenylalanine 0.721mg 0.043mg Wild rice raw
Valine 0.858mg 0.053mg Wild rice raw
Histidine 0.384mg 0.023mg Wild rice raw
Saturated Fat 0.156g 0.034g Eggplant
Monounsaturated Fat 0.159g 0.016g Wild rice raw
Polyunsaturated fat 0.676g 0.076g Wild rice raw
